Over 100,000 Pilgrims Flood Kibeho to Mark Assumption Day

Officials at Nyaruguru District have expressed the need for more investors in the hospitality sector as Kibeho holy land continues to record increased numbers of pilgrims. The message was delivered on Friday, August 15 as more than 100,000 Christians from across the world gathered to mark the Assumption of the Blessed Virgin Mary, a solemn feast celebrating the belief that Mary was taken into heaven, body and soul. On August 15, Catholic faithful of St. Louis Potosi commemorate the Day of the Virgin of the Assumption, one of the most important Marian festivities on the religious calendar. The date recalls, according to the tradition of the Church, the elevation of the Virgin Mary to heaven in body and soul.
